Avoid them by creating a homemade mosquito repellent with lemongrass essential oil or cultivating lemongrass plants and crushing the leaves to release the oil. Grassy and abundant with a bright citrus scent, lemongrass (cymbopogon citratus) contains citronellal, the main component of citronella oil that deters mosquitoes. Lemongrass is an effective repellent because it masks scents to prevent pesky mosquitoes from finding you. More often than not, mosquitoes smell lemongrass and steer clear. In the form of lemongrass oil, lemongrass can absolutely repel mosquitoes! Its strong scent contains citronella, a natural mosquito repellent. Yes, the lemongrass plant does repel mosquitoes. Placing lemongrass near windows or in outdoor areas can help keep mosquitoes away. But certain blends of citronella or lemongrass oil can kill these pests with very little prompting.
